The mission of the Health and Wellness Committee is to provide an information resource on health issues and communicate this information to the Club members. The Committee will also advise the Board on health issues and possible areas of health research on behalf of the Bedlington Terrier.

This section of the website will contain articles of interest and references in each major area of health and wellness. Committee members will also make themselves available for individual consult in their health areas as identified here.

The committee will also provide information of particular significance to the Bedlington Terrier as a regular column in Tassels & Tales. The first T&T article is the presentation of the announcement of the Animal Health Trust in England, of a new DNA test for Copper Toxicosis in Bedlington Terriers.
